On Sat, Oct 22, 2011 at 1:56 PM, David Shochat <david.shochat at gmail.com> wrote:
> I don't know whether it's the "proposed kernel" referred to in Bug
> 872711, but I noticed that I had 3.0.0-13 in /boot although what was
> running was still 3.0.0-12. By adding 3.0.0-13 to /boot/grub/menu.lst,
> running sudo update-grub and rebooting, I was running 3.0.0-13. At
> this point, I turned on my printer again and went back into the
> session indicator menu->Printers dialog and tried Add again. This time
> my printer was detected and is now working again.
Try running sudo update-grub, instead of editing the menu.lst file. I
suggest you run it now too.
Tell us if it doesn't detect your newer kernel.
